    Default When do you go to the doctor (when sick)?

    Usually, I only call my doctor if I have a fever. I have had a really terrible cold for over a week. Sorry for the TMI, but I am very congested and when I blow my nose, I have tons of green snot coming out. I have used decongestants and nasal spray to get through the day. I tried staying in bed all weekend and have been drinking tons of liquids. I don't have a fever. Would you call the doctor or just try to tough it out?

    I rarely call for general illnesses. Most things I can handle on my own or I know there is nothing they can really do. I don't call for a fever unless it is accompanied by some abnormal pain. Green mucus doesn't necessarily mean anything, btw. If it were me I'd probably just tough it out some more. It sounds like a nasty cold but they can't really do anything for that anyway. Feel better!

    No. That sounds like a normal cold to me. I take tons of vitamin C and D while sick and that sometimes shortens the duration, but they are "supposed" to last a week or more. There is nothing a doctor can do at this point. If you still have it after 10 or more days with no signs of improvement, then I might call the dr.
